December 12, 2023
On Tuesday, December 12, 2023, at approximately 10:51 pm, the Ocean Pines Volunteer Fire Department was dispatched for an outside fire in the area of Watertown Rd and Deerfield Ct. Worcester Central informed responders that the caller, located on Watertown Rd, could see trees on fire behind their residence, near Deerfield Ct.
Upon arrival, personnel found an attended but unapproved controlled burn behind a residence. Personnel from Engine 1102 quickly extinguished the fire to ensure it did not spread, and the homeowner was educated on OPA burning regulations.
Please remember that OPA allows wood-burning fire pits with screens; however, accelerants cannot be used. Additionally, the burning of plastic, painted or treated wood, rubber, leaves, grass, pallets, or household trash is strictly prohibited.
